Saint James-Delabordère, Neuilly-sur-Seine
Located in the highly sought-after Bois de Boulogne district, just steps from the entrance to the Jardin d’Acclimatation and the Louis Vuitton Foundation, this architect-renovated apartment of 191.04 sq m (Carrez Law) is situated on the first floor of a private mansion built in the early 20th century by Duke Antoine de Lévis-Mirepoix.
The apartment, featuring original solid oak Versailles parquet flooring, comprises an entrance hall, a magnificent 80 sq m reception room with a fireplace, bathed in natural light thanks to its triple exposure, opening onto a tree-lined terrace of approximately 40 sq m, a large, fully equipped eat-in kitchen, a master suite with a dressing room and an open-plan bathroom equipped with a bathtub, shower, and double vanity, two further bedrooms, each with its own shower room, and two separate toilets.
Bathed in natural light thanks to its southwest exposure, this exceptional apartment impresses with its spacious layout, elegant proportions, and historic setting.
It also includes a cellar and two parking spaces.
